磷酸化肾小球细胞粘附分子受体抗体产品介绍:background: This gene encodes a member of the immunoglobulin family of cell adhesion molecules that functions in the glomerular filtration barrier in the kidney. The gene is primarily expressed in renal tissues, and the protein is a type-1 transmembrane protein found at the slit diaphragm of glomerular podocytes. The slit diaphragm is thought to function as an ultrafilter to exclude albumin and other plasma macromolecules in the formation of urine. Mutations in this gene result in Finnish-type congenital nephrosis 1, characterized by severe proteinuria and loss of the slit diaphragm and foot processes.[provided by RefSeq, Oct 2009] Function: Seems to play a role in the development or function of the kidney glomerular filtration barrier. Regulates glomerular vascular permeability. May anchor the podocyte slit diaphragm to the actin cytoskeleton. Plays a role in skeletal muscle formation through regulation of myoblast fusion. Subcellular Location: Cell membrane. Predominantly located at podocyte slit diaphragm between podocyte foot processes. Also associated with podocyte apical plasma membrane. Tissue Specificity: Specifically expressed in podocytes of kidney glomeruli. Post-translational modifications: Phosphorylated on tyrosine residues. DISEASE: Defects磷酸化肾小球细胞粘附分子受体抗体 in NPHS1 are the cause of nephrotic syndrome type 1 (NPHS1) [MIM:256300]; also known as Finnish congenital nephrosis (CNF). A renal disease characterized clinically by proteinuria, hypoalbuminemia, hyperlipidemia, and edema. Kidney biopsies show non-specific histologic changes such as focal segmental glomerulosclerosis and diffuse mesangial proliferation. Some affected individuals 磷酸化肾小球细胞粘附分子受体抗体have an inherited steroid-resistant form and progress to end-stage renal failure. Similarity: Belongs to the immunoglobulin superfamily. Contains 1 fibronectin type-III domain. Contains 8 Ig-like C2-type (immunoglobulin-like) domains.
